Transaction e5cc050b68725c20f6f9a5d3e978ddb5fbdb1e5a6e8157cad06aaf052f195fc5
1 Input
2 Outputs
- e5cc050b68725c20f6f9a5d3e978ddb5fbdb1e5a6e8157cad06aaf052f195fc5:0
- e5cc050b68725c20f6f9a5d3e978ddb5fbdb1e5a6e8157cad06aaf052f195fc5:1
value 4625971
address 18kQDKdiBRc6oK23j9epX24aW2RWa6R1X4
value 196118094
address 1Hj6Vt7pd5uWfrnYTZy7MV1RV2ngNkwWMu